Subject: Recording studio on Level 2 — night shift note. Team, the Brightloom training studio is now open for overnight bookings. If anyone from the Calloway learning team arrives after hours, check they're on the booking sheet before letting them through. Lights and ventilation run on timers; the panel by the door resets them. Please keep the corridor clear of kit cases. The studio door stays locked; the current entry code is below.

badge for tajeg-kagap: bdg-EWZTJN-83588199

Front Desk Basics — Marrowgate House. Visitors always sign the tablet, even the regulars who swear they're "just dropping something off." Give them a red lanyard and walk them to the lift — don't just point. Deliveries go to the mail room, never left by the couches. If someone claims a meeting you can't find, call the host first. The desk gate unlocks with the code below.

door code, tajof-kageg: bdg-QVDCE-3

**Alert: KEELWRAP_ROTATION_STALLED**

This alert fires when the Keelwrap secrets-rotation utility has not completed a full rotation cycle within its 24-hour window. Common causes include an expired vault lease, a paused scheduler, or a downstream service rejecting the new credential. The alert auto-resolves once a cycle completes. Do not manually rotate affected secrets without coordinating first; send stalled-cycle details and the failing service name to the platform security rotation owners.

escalation mailbox, kaweg-kahif: druwyn.sordor@nelvroworks.corp

SquatGuard scans our internal registry for typo-squatting package names before anything is published to the Lanternwick mirror. Future maintainers should note that rule changes (edit-distance thresholds, allowlist additions) are not self-serve: every modification to the detection ruleset must pass a two-stage review, and the final approval cannot be delegated. Emergency allowlist entries follow the same path, just expedited. Keep the audit trail in the approvals log current. The designated approver of record is:

signatory, yahog-badug: Quenix Ulaael

Key ceremony checklist — item 7 (admin dashboard)

[ ] After signing the dark-mode release for the Glimmerboard admin dashboard, verify the theme toggle persists across sessions, then re-seal the signing vault. Note for future maintainers: the contrast tokens live in the theme package, not the dashboard repo. To unseal for the next ceremony, use the recovery passphrase below.

strongbox words: ulamir-ulaix